Statute overview

About this statute

This preamble says the Grand-Ducal order authorizes the Government to seize and expropriate all oat stocks from harvests before 1916. The Director General of Agriculture, Industry and Commerce is empowered to seize and expropriate certain pre-1916 oat stocks, and to order declarations, execution measures, and site visits to control those declarations. L’expropriation se fait moyennant paiement, ou par dépôt à la caisse des consignations si l’acceptation est refusée. Anyone who refuses to hand over the expropriated oats to the State, or who tries to breach the execution measures in Article 1, can be fined or imprisoned. The order takes effect the day after it is published in the Mémorial.
